As always, PM Narendra Modi looks forward to sharing his thoughts on themes and issues that matter to you. The Prime Minister invites you to share your ideas on topics he should address on the 46th Episode of Mann Ki Baat.

Send us your suggestions on the themes or issues you want the Prime Minister to speak about.

Share your views in this Open Forum or alternatively you can also dial the toll free number 1800-11-7800 and record your message for the Prime Minister in either Hindi or English. Some of the recorded messages may become part of the broadcast.

You can also give a missed call on 1922 and follow the link received in SMS to directly give your suggestions to the Prime Minister.
And stay tuned to Mann Ki Baat at 11:00 AM on 29th July, 2018

I like to share concern about the dust pollution in some of the Tier-II cities. If we carefully analyze our cities, we have roads but on top of the road there is fine dust which accumulates and recirculates from the edge of road or uncovered footpaths.This dust rises when vehicle moves and later settles, this keeps on repeating.If we can make sure the edge of road has no soil and lifting of soil from footpath the problem will be solved forever. Start from municipal limit,improve health.​
